All DOC positions are designated as Safety Sensitive Positions and are subject to random drug testing pursuant to the Secretarial Directive governing Personnel Drug Testing. Medical marijuana usage, as defined in Amendment 93 of the Arkansas Constitution, prohibits Personnel in a Safety-Sensitive Position from the use of medical marijuana even if they are qualifying patient under the amendment and/or hold a registry identification card. Department Personnel are prohibited from the use or possession of a medicinal marijuana card pursuant to this policy and state law.

The Corrections Officer is responsible for maintaining security and overseeing the work and behavior of inmates in a correctional facility. This position is governed by state and federal laws and agency/institution policy.

Primary Responsibilities


Supervise the security and conduct of inmates in cells, during group meetings, meals, recreation, visitations, and work assignments.
Maintain perimeter security by monitoring the facility for escapees and/or disturbances.
Perform security checks of buildings and grounds, including shakedowns and searches of inmates.
Maintain logs for work release inmates and write incident reports.
Escort inmates to visitations, court, and work assignments.
Attend shift briefings to discuss incidents, problems, and weak points in security.
Perform other duties as assigned.

Knowledge and Skills


Ability to manage and de-escalate high-tension situations calmly and effectively.
Proficient in monitoring behaviors and identifying potential security risks.
Monitor inmate activities and write detailed reports.
Capability to perform physically demanding tasks, including emergency responses.
Quick and sound decision-making in high-stress or emergency’s.
Exercise self-defense tactics when necessary.
